What the stars will wear 
to the Star Magic Ball

 
Highly-revered fashion designer Frederick Peralta is tasked to turn the young stars of  ABS-CBN’s Talent Center into glamorous mannequins when they attend the first-ever Star Magic Ball at the InterContinental Hotel Manila on Sunday.  The grand affair is the highlight of the 15th anniversary celebration of the talent discovery and development center of the Lopez-owned company.

What used to be known as Talent Center is now called Star Magic, but the people who run the show and the mission and vision of the company are still very much intact since the executives of ABS-CBN set it up fifteen years ago.  Johnny Manahan still calls the shots for the entity that has turned the likes of Piolo Pascual, Claudine Barretto, Jericho Rosales and Kristine Hermosa into big, bankable stars.
